to lock up
[phrase form: lock]
01

锁上, 关起来

to close or secure something in a place where it cannot be removed or accessed without the appropriate authorization, key, or combination

02

关押, 监禁

to confine a person in a place, such as a prison, where they cannot escape without one's permission
